# My TMA Template
> [Example Document](./example.pdf)
Currently, I'm going through some courses in which I need to submit assessments about math.
Hence, I write most of the work in LaTeX.This repo contains the template I've refined over a cycle of the courses.
I provide some examples on how to use the _common_ symbols used in those subjects.
The recommendation for this is to modify whatever extra configurations are in the `TMA.cls` file, as it helps reduce the noise in the document itself, allowing you to focus on your content.
I have a couple of macros to create the question section, to write derivatives, and to create solution environment.
Also, it uses a bibliography file, which you can edit, to add the books you are using, and cite them; the citation will show in the footnote for the page, as I don't think it's important to have a full references page for this type of document.
